Where to Use with Caution
While Sea Crab Embroidery is versatile, there are some scenarios where it should be used carefully. Small patch sizes may challenge the design’s details, especially if the hoop size is too tight or the stitch density is too high. Testing it in black and white first can help identify any potential issues with spacing or outlines before final production.
When applying it to curved surfaces like cap fronts or textured fabrics, extra attention to stabilizer choice and fabric texture is necessary to ensure the design remains crisp and clear. Similarly, dark uniforms or items that need frequent washing require careful selection of thread colors for contrast and durability.
For detailed outlines or tiny lettering, it's best to review the embroidery file closely and confirm that all elements remain legible at the intended scale. This is especially important for commercial embroidery projects where precision is key to maintaining brand consistency.

Practical Embroidery Designer Notes
Before using Sea Crab Embroidery for commercial embroidery, there are several practical steps to consider:
- Test in black and white: Confirm that the design’s structure and spacing are accurate before moving to colored thread.
- Check small patch size compatibility: Ensure the design maintains clarity when scaled down for patches or cap embroidery.
- Review thread color contrast: Choose thread colors that complement your fabric and provide good visibility.
- Inspect spacing and outlines: Make sure the design doesn’t become cluttered or lose definition at different sizes.
- Confirm hoop size and stabilizer: Select the appropriate hoop size and use proper stabilizer for optimal results on different fabric textures.
- Test on real fabric: Always test the design on actual fabric before mass production to avoid unexpected issues.
- Create a printable mockup: Provide clients with a mockup for approval to ensure the design meets their expectations.
- Compare with other design assets: Ensure Sea Crab Embroidery aligns visually with your existing brand elements for consistency.
- Confirm commercial licensing: Always verify that the digital embroidery file comes with proper commercial use rights before using it for business purposes.
By following these steps, you can ensure that Sea Crab Embroidery is used effectively and professionally in your custom apparel and branded merchandise.
